Partager via


ConfigurationSectionGroupCollection.Get Méthode

Définition

Obtient un objet ConfigurationSectionGroup de la collection.

Surcharges

Get(Int32)

Obtient l'objet ConfigurationSectionGroup spécifié contenu dans la collection.

Get(String)

Obtient l'objet ConfigurationSectionGroup spécifié de la collection.

Remarques

Cette méthode est un wrapper autour de la BaseGet méthode.

Get(Int32)

Source:
ConfigurationSectionGroupCollection.cs
Source:
ConfigurationSectionGroupCollection.cs
Source:
ConfigurationSectionGroupCollection.cs

Obtient l'objet ConfigurationSectionGroup spécifié contenu dans la collection.

public:
 System::Configuration::ConfigurationSectionGroup ^ Get(int index);
public System.Configuration.ConfigurationSectionGroup Get (int index);
member this.Get : int -> System.Configuration.ConfigurationSectionGroup
Public Function Get (index As Integer) As ConfigurationSectionGroup

Paramètres

index
Int32

Index de l'objet ConfigurationSectionGroup à retourner.

Retours

Objet ConfigurationSectionGroup au niveau de l’index spécifié.

Remarques

Cette méthode est un wrapper autour de la BaseGet méthode.

S’applique à

Get(String)

Source:
ConfigurationSectionGroupCollection.cs
Source:
ConfigurationSectionGroupCollection.cs
Source:
ConfigurationSectionGroupCollection.cs

Obtient l'objet ConfigurationSectionGroup spécifié de la collection.

public:
 System::Configuration::ConfigurationSectionGroup ^ Get(System::String ^ name);
public System.Configuration.ConfigurationSectionGroup Get (string name);
member this.Get : string -> System.Configuration.ConfigurationSectionGroup
Public Function Get (name As String) As ConfigurationSectionGroup

Paramètres

name
String

Nom de l'objet ConfigurationSectionGroup à retourner.

Retours

Objet ConfigurationSectionGroup portant le nom spécifié.

Exceptions

name est null ou une chaîne vide ("").

Exemples

L'exemple de code suivant montre comment utiliser la méthode Get.

static void GetGroup()
{

    try
    {
        System.Configuration.Configuration config =
        ConfigurationManager.OpenExeConfiguration(
        ConfigurationUserLevel.None);

        ConfigurationSectionGroup customGroup =
            config.SectionGroups.Get("CustomGroup");

        if (customGroup == null)
            Console.WriteLine(
                "Failed to load CustomSection.");
        else
        {
            // Display section information
            Console.WriteLine("Section group name:       {0}",
                customGroup.SectionGroupName);
            Console.WriteLine("Name:       {0}",
                customGroup.Name);
            Console.WriteLine("Type:   {0}",
                customGroup.Type);
        }
    }
    catch (ConfigurationErrorsException err)
    {
        Console.WriteLine(err.ToString());
    }
}
Shared Sub GetGroup()
   
   Try
         Dim config _
         As System.Configuration.Configuration = _
         ConfigurationManager.OpenExeConfiguration( _
         ConfigurationUserLevel.None)

         Dim groups _
         As ConfigurationSectionGroupCollection = _
         config.SectionGroups

         Dim customGroup _
         As ConfigurationSectionGroup = _
         groups.Get("CustomGroup")
      
      
      If customGroup Is Nothing Then
             Console.WriteLine( _
             "Failed to load CustomGroup.")
      Else
         ' Display section information
             Console.WriteLine("Name:       {0}", _
             customGroup.Name)
             Console.WriteLine("Type:   {0}", _
             customGroup.Type)
      End If
   
   
   Catch err As ConfigurationErrorsException
      Console.WriteLine(err.ToString())
   End Try
End Sub

Remarques

Cette méthode est un wrapper autour de la BaseGet méthode.

Voir aussi

S’applique à